    For info - the old teletext/Ceefax are normally carried as MHEG on digital transmissions. MHEG is subject to licence, so is not present on enigma receivers, but is available on Freesat/Freeview licensed receivers and TVs. The TXT button normally pulls up an on-screen keyboard on enigma.

    Apologies if this is what has already been achieved above. I'm not a programmer but did my best to try and understand what it was trying to do, grabbed a fresh copy of EpgSelection.py from kiddac's Dropbox extras and and apparently now have both tabbed Slyk Q epg and the jump problem on set recordings resolved.

    First I did the above modifications "self.getCurrentCursorLocation = self['list'].getCurrentCursorLocation()"

    Then within def onCreate(self) I added the second line to match:
    if self.type == EPG_TYPE_GRAPH or self.type == EPG_TYPE_INFOBARGRAPH:
    self.getCurrentCursorLocation = None

    Within def addAutoTimer(self), def addAutoTimerSilent(self) insert this line after "self.refreshTimer.start(3000)" (2 occurrences)
    self.getCurrentCursorLocation = self['list'].getCurrentCursorLocation()

    Within def removeTimer(self, timer), def disableTimer(self, timer), def finishedAdd(self, answer) insert this line before self.refreshlist() (3 occurrences)
    self.getCurrentCursorLocation = self['list'].getCurrentCursorLocation()

    Reboot machine and following this it all seems to work. Obviously I would make a copy of the existing Epgselection.py before changing so you can put it back if it messes up and no guarantees
